8  | Test the key in ignition switch signal circuit for a short to ground between the ignition key alarm switch and the IPC. Refer to Circuit Testing and to Wiring Repairs . Did you find and correct the condition?  | --  | Go to Step 21  | Go to Step 14  | 
9  | Test the key in ignition switch signal circuit for a short to ground between the driver door ajar switch and the ignition key alarm switch. Refer to Circuit Testing and to Wiring Repairs . Did you find and correct the condition?  | --  | Go to Step 21  | Go to Step 15  | 
10  | Test the driver door ajar switch signal circuit for a short to ground. Refer to Circuit Testing and to Wiring Repairs . Did you find and correct the condition?  | --  | Go to Step 21  | Go to Step 13  | 
11  | Inspect for poor connections at the harness connector of the chime module. Refer to Testing for Intermittent Conditions and Poor Connections and to Connector Repairs . Did you find and correct the condition?  | --  | Go to Step 21  | Go to Step 16  | 
12  | Inspect for poor connections at the harness connector of the radio. Refer to Testing for Intermittent Conditions and Poor Connections and to Connector Repairs . Did you find and correct the condition?  | --  | Go to Step 21  | Go to Step 17  | 
13  | Inspect for poor connections at the harness connector of the driver door ajar switch. Refer to Testing for Intermittent Conditions and Poor Connections and to Connector Repairs . Did you find and correct the condition?  | --  | Go to Step 21  | Go to Step 18  | 
14  | Inspect for poor connections at the harness connector of the IPC. Refer to Testing for Intermittent Conditions and Poor Connections and to Connector Repairs . Did you find and correct the condition?  | --  | Go to Step 21  | Go to Step 19  | 
15  | Inspect for poor connections at the harness connector of the ignition key alarm switch. Refer to Testing for Intermittent Conditions and Poor Connections and to Connector Repairs . Did you find and correct the condition?  | --  | Go to Step 21  | Go to Step 20  |
